Starling Madison Lofquist, Inc (SML) is a structural and forensic engineering firm with a 35 year history in Phoenix, AZ.  As a widely diversified engineering firm, we offer consulting services for new and existing commercial, industrial, and residential construction.  We also offer forensic investigation, restoration design, and swimming pool design services.  Other industries serviced include curtain wall design, solar support structures, and specialty metals.  The continued growth and success of our business is the result of efforts of from our quality team of employees to provide practical, cost-effective engineering solutions.

Design Division Manager – Job Description

About the Position:

Starling Madison Lofquist Inc. is a structural and forensic engineering firm located in Phoenix, Arizona who has been providing structural engineering services to the southwest United States for nearly 40 years. They provide design and consulting services for projects including commercial, industrial, and residential construction, as well as structural failure investigation and analysis. The continued and growing success of Starling Madison Lofquist Inc. is the result of a commitment to providing quality engineering services that exceed the expectations of their clients. If you’re passionate about creating a meaningful impact on an already thriving team, they want to speak to you!

They are seeking a Design Division Manager to lead, mentor, and train their design team, manage the design, engineering, and approval of a variety of residential and commercial projects, as well as help, optimize their business processes to continue delivering quality work to customers.

You Will:
  • Manage a team of 4 – 10 engineers and drafters to design and engineer a variety of projects, including but not limited to residential remodeling (masonry, concrete, steel, aluminum and wood), solar structural design, and forensic investigations.
  • Manage projects and support other project managers with their projects as needed.
  • Mentor, train, and lead the design team, ensuring that team members have the available resources to find continued success in their careers at the company.
  • Evaluate existing business/design processes, outline suggested process improvement recommendations, and oversee all aspects related to the implementation of business/design process improvements, including project scopes and schedules.
  • Maintain and update all process-related documents, resources, procedures, and policies as needed.
  • Present progress and status updates, integrating feedback from key stakeholders as needed.
  • Communicate with clients, vendors, and other stakeholders to ensure that company quality of work is maintained.
  • Seek opportunities to strengthen existing client relationships and develop new client relationships.
  • Learn and adhere to company policies and standards, using appropriate checklists to ensure quality and consistency.
You Are:
  • Seeking to join a small and close-knit team dedicated to delivering high-quality projects through collaboration, communication, and constant improvement.
  • An assertive and driven professional who knows how to solve problems and move projects forward while overcoming obstacles.
  • Someone with strong business acumen who understands business long-term goals and can build a plan for how to achieve them.
  • Someone who can lead cross-functional projects and manage project teams to achieve required goals.
  • A leader who assists those you supervise in managing their time to ensure your project is on time and on budget.
  • A reliable communicator who proactively keeps the client (and other team consultants as needed) appropriately informed and updated on the project status.
What You Bring to the Team:
  • Bachelor’s degree in Civil or Structural Engineering
  • Civil PE License in at least one state
  • SE License preferred, but not required
  • 10 – 20 years of experience in steel, wood, concrete, and masonry design projects
  • 1 – 3 plus years of experience leading and training a design team
  • Strong computer skills are a plus including experience with AutoCAD, MathCAD, Excel, and RISA.
  • Solar industry experience is a plus.
  • Experience working on multiple projects while prioritizing effectively, managing competing expectations, and meeting deadlines.
  • Impeccable attention to detail and delivery of high-quality, error-free work in a fast-paced environment.
  • Strong sense of ownership and accountability
  • Demonstrated success in guiding organizational change
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Effective working independently with minimal supervision, while interacting well with others.
What The Company Brings to You:
  • Opportunity to play a significant role in the construction and renewable industries.
  • Growth, development, learning, and advancement opportunities.
  • A flexible environment where your voice, thoughts, and ideas are valued and heard.
  • Excellent benefits (company-paid and voluntary): Health / Dental / Vision / 401(k) with 3% No Matching Requirement / Paid Time Off and more!
Target Comp Range:

$150,000 to $200,000 to start with combined profit sharing and base salary depending on
experience.
